Transaction 43e58fadd53c4fd742aa961f53d2dbeacd76c4525d73898ab73fa4a3e5bcd856

12 Input
2 Outputs
  • 43e58fadd53c4fd742aa961f53d2dbeacd76c4525d73898ab73fa4a3e5bcd856:0
  • value  35889764
    address  3LwhCvg8hH7mAujQ4WdqQZeQLLZZGXGb59
  • 43e58fadd53c4fd742aa961f53d2dbeacd76c4525d73898ab73fa4a3e5bcd856:1
  • value  800000000
    address  19HSZhKFQNE7JCeJ79AvkvMXqHoW2GgzYf